Hi guys,

I have made a few changes to the wallet. Please download the binaries from the OP.

Changelog:

  • New Version Number to prevent the TEETH wallets from connecting.
  • Added a seed node.

There is also a link bellow that one to test the static build wallet. This is to prevent the error message about not finding the libwinpthread-1.dll.
To test this you only need to run it from a folder that does not contain that file. Please post the results.



General warning: Only trust the links directly from the OP.
